Cox Enterprises has named Steve Rowley as the new president of Cox Automotive, effective Aug. 3, and will take over for current president and CEO Sandy Schwartz, who moves to a role as CEO of the Cox Family Office.
KAR Global has promoted Lisa Price, who served as the company’s executive vice president of human resources to chief people officer.
Holly Capps has been promoted to senior vice president of Manheim sales, reporting to Cox Automotive CSO Tim McKinley, the company announced. Capps had served as the Manheim sales leader on an interim basis since July.

PAR North America has hired Stacey White to lead its remarketing services division as senior vice president. This appointment aims to further develop and expand PAR’s remarketing products for its customers, according to Lisa Scott, North American president.

KAR Auction Services has hired John Sibbitt as vice president of business development for its Recovery Database Network, which provides banks and credit unions with software and data solutions to manage repossession and the disposition value chain, KAR has announced.
